The New York City Housing Authority seeks a Special Projects Manager for the Public Housing Tenancy Operations Department. This position reports to the Vice President and will work closely with PHTO leadership, staff and other departments on Authority and PHTO priorities.
The Special Projects Coordinator is a new, advisory position that functions under general direction, with considerable latitude for independent initiative and judgment. It is primarily focused on building infrastructure (policy, procedure, systems, etc.) for conversion and tenancy administration functions related to developments participating in the new Trust partnership (the Trust is a new government agency that partners with NYCHA to convert elected developments from public housing to Section 8, leading to renovations, repairs, and modernization while retaining NYCHA property management). The position will also support other unit functions related to PACT conversions and Mixed Finance Oversight, which helps guide NYCHA properties with a mix of Section 8, Low Income Housing Tax Credits and Public Housing funding.
This is a critical position on a dynamic team that prioritizes excellent communication skills, process-orientation and collaboration. Great organization, detail-orientation and ability to drive multiple projects independently and within deadline are a must.
Responsibilities include:
- Coordinate complex technical research and analyses related to developing the agency's policies, programs, and projects.
- Coordinate development and implementation of operating procedures and document process workflows for new and existing functions.
- Represent the department at meetings; liaise with Offices of the CEO and COO, Property Management, Real Estate, Leased Housing, Law, the Trust, and other internal and external partners.
- Support and help drive organizational change, especially related to new Trust functions; help ensure all PHTO teams work towards unit priorities and goals.
- Support implementation of new technology systems, especially for new Trust-related functions.
- Develop and manage reports; coordinate reporting processes.
- Assist in general unit and department administration; coordinate ongoing and/or discreet project work related to training, human resources, budget, IT, procurement, emergency management,
etc.
- Manage special projects.

REAL PROPERTY MANAGER - 80112
Qualifications
1. A baccalaureate degree from an accredited college; or
2. A four-year high school diploma or its educational equivalent and two years of satisfactory, full time experience in the following: management of residential, commercial, industrial, or waterfront properties, including both renting and operating; or site management; or tenant relocation activities in connection with housing or other reconstruction/rehabilitation projects; or
3. A satisfactory combination of Education and/or Experience which is equivalent to "1" or "2" above. However, all candidates must have a four-year high school diploma or its educational equivalent.
